Volleyball Recap: McKinney North Bulldogs vs. Anna Coyotes

Suggested Video

McKinney North waltzed into their game on Friday with two straight wins... but they left with three. They blew past the Anna Coyotes 3-0. That's more bragging rights for the Bulldogs, who also won the pair's last head-to-head.

The 3-0 score doesn't show just how dominant McKinney North was: they took every set by at least ten points.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-9, 25-10, 25-15.

McKinney North's success was the result of a balanced attack that saw several players step up, but Jordan Kowallis led the charge by getting five aces and 21 assists. Kowallis is on a roll when it comes to assists, as she's now posted 12 or more in the last 20 games she's played. The team also got some help courtesy of Malia Mcneal, who had four digs and two aces.

McKinney North is on a roll lately: they've won ten of their last 12 matches, which provided a nice bump to their 20-8 record this season. As for Anna, they have been struggling recently as they've lost seven of their last nine contests, which put a noticeable dent in their 14-21 record this season.

McKinney North has already played their next matchup, a 3-0 win against Denison on the 15th. As for Anna, they also wasted no time getting back out on the court and have already played their next game, a 3-0 defeat against Melissa on the 15th.
